#656f95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#656f95 is composed of 39.6% red, 43.5%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.2% cyan, 25.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 227.5 degrees, a saturation of 19.2% and a lightness of 49%. #656f95 color hex could be obtained by blending #cadeff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#656f95 color description : Mostly desaturated dark blue.
#656f95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#656f95 has RGB values of R:101, G:111,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 6647701.
